A small object of mass 50 g is released from a point A. Determine the velocity of the object when it reaches a point B, a vertical distance of 30m below A. [g = 10 ms−2
1.5 ms−1
6.0 m s−1
17.3 m s−1
24.5 m s−1
Correct answer is D
v = ?, u = 0, a = 10, s = 30
V² = U²+2as
V² = 0 + 2 * 10 * 30
V² = 0 + 600
V = √600
V = 24.5m/s
